I got a scam text from [email protected] (my phone suggested that her first name may be Calista- so to some it would look legitimate) Using this number : 4423412886. The text read: “Hello, this is Calista from the Robert Half recruitment team. We came across your profile on various job platforms and we believe you would be an excellent candidate for our current remote part-time position. This role is centered around supporting prominent companies such as Costco and Sam's Club in enhancing product visibility and engaging with customers. The work schedule is quite adaptable—4 days a week, 90 minutes per day. You have the flexibility to work from any location and can earn between $200 and $500 daily. We provide complimentary training, 15-20 days of paid time off annually, along with all mandated holidays. Currently, we have 35 job openings available. Should you be interested in exploring this opportunity further, please send a text with the message “Job Details” to 4423412886 for additional information. Feel free to reach out with any questions between 9:00 AM and 10:00 PM Eastern Time (EST). Please note: Applicants must be a minimum of 25 years of age and possess a good character. This opportunity is time-sensitive, so please respond before 12:00 PM tomorrow.”
